So I'm currently looking at making some smaller CD mounts that will mount to the lower tray (which I didn't model up yet). They are flush with the top of the chassis - I might be able to tie them into it also instead of a plate tieing them together.

I'm thinking of trying a mount set up similar to a flux mount - two straps around the motor, and they would mount to the upper chassis and be slotted side to side. But, this wouldn't put the motor in direct alignment with the spur...not sure if thats going to be a problem or not.


I think I'll extend the upper chassis plate to one side to give me a battery mount location. Or, if I can get dimensions for the XXL, that might give room to mount it on center...
